气液并流向上填充床径向混合的研究

STUDY ON RADIAL MIXING IN PACKED BED WITH GAS LIQUID COURREUT UPFLOW

摘要 在内径0.081m的气液并流向上填充床中,研究了塔内的径向混合性质。利用稳态拟均相二维扩散模型得到了径向Peclet准数,解释了填料直径、两相流速及流型对径向混合的影响,并与滴流床进行了比较。 The radial mixing was investigated in a 0.08lm diameter poked bed with gas liquid cocurrent upflow. The radial peclet number was carried out by solving the steady pesudo- homogeneous two- dimension diffusion model. The effects of diameter of packed particles, flowtype and both liquid and gas flow rate on radial mixing were discussed. The results were compared with that of tricle bed with gas liguid cocurrent downflow.
